My desire to help others achieve financial security started young and eventually led to joining Edward Jones. My Dad worked for a papermill in Green Bay where he spent his career. I didn't realize it then, but I now know that my parents taught me two key lessons that guide my work. First, the value of hard work – most things worth achieving in life do not come easy. Second, the ability to prioritize – goals can't be all accomplished at the same time.
As I learned growing up, financial security is a difficult thing to build, as there is always a newer car, house, better school, etc. It takes hard work to build a strategy to prioritize the short-term wants and needs versus long-term goals.
Talking about finances can evoke a range of emotions. While some feel excitement, others feel with fear, embarrassment or uncertainty. I have experienced the latter myself. That's why my mission is to help you create a financial strategy for your future that's grounded in empathy and compassion.
